Magenta is a medical device company developing the world’s smallest heart pump, meant to provide minimally-invasive support to the heart during acute episodes of dysfunction. The Elevate™ System is multi-disciplinary, involving mechanical engineering, material science, electrical engineering, software, algorithms and state-of-the-art catheter fabrication techniques.
